Dinosaur: Hualianceratops wucaiwanensis
Jurassic: 161.5–154.8 Ma

Length*: | 1.55 m | 5.1 ft |
Weight*: | 20 kg | 44 lb |
*The largest known specimen

Material: Fragmentary skull and nearly complete left pes.
References: Han, Fenglu; Forster, Catherine A.; Clark, James M.; Xu, Xing (2015). "A New Taxon of Basal Ceratopsian from China and the Early Evolution of Ceratopsia".
